this picture is of Ebizo Ichikawa IX (photographed by Elliot Franks), in the role of Sato Tadanobu! Tadanobu was a real japanese samurai that lived from like the 1160s to 1180s, the late heian period.
most importantly, he was one of the shitenno, one of the four heavenly kings! so this mirrors luffy in a way! as he’s one of the four yonkos/emperors!
from what little information i can find on him on the english speaking side of the internet (almost entirely a very short wikipedia page) his life doesn’t really mirror luffy’s in any other way (besides having an older brother, Sato Tsugunobu, that died in war rip). so i really think being a shitenno is the only reason luffy is portraying the kabuki characterization of him!

Ichi the Killer  is a 2001 Japanese action film directed by Takashi Miike, written by Sakichi Sato, based on Hideo Yamamoto's manga series of the same name, and starring Tadanobu Asano and Nao Omori. Omori portrays the title character, a psychologically damaged man who is manipulated into assaulting or killing rival faction members of feuding yakuza gangs while being pursued by a sadomasochistic enforcer (Asano).

19th century Japanese Firemen’s Coats Each firefighter in a given brigade was outfitted with a special reversible coat (hikeshi banten), plain but for the name of the brigade on one side and decorated with richly symbolic imagery on the other. Made of several layers of quilted cotton fabric, using a process called the sashiko technique, and resist-dyed using the tsutsugaki method, these coats would be worn plain-side out and thoroughly soaked in water before the firefighters entered the scene of the blaze. 
1. The wizard Jiraiya turning into a giant toad 2. A scene famous from prints and Kabuki plays - the samurai Sato Tadanobu, ambushed by enemies while playing the game Go, is unable to reach his weapons so defends himself with the game's heavy wooden table, scattering the black and white stone game pieces 3. Interlocking circles, Chinese characters (Kanji) and ginkgo leaves 4. A spider hovering over an abandoned Go board 5. A tiger and dragon motif 6. A dragon motif
